A one-pan Tex-Mex-inspired meal with seasoned ground beef, tender pasta, creamy cheese sauce, and crunchy tortilla topping. Bold flavor meets cozy comfort in a skillet.
1 lb ground beef
1 small yellow onion, diced
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 packet taco seasoning
1 can (10 oz) Rotel tomatoes with green chilies
2 cups beef broth
2 cups dry pasta (elbows or shells)
4 oz cream cheese, cubed
1 ½ cups shredded sharp cheddar, divided
1 cup crushed tortilla chips
½ cup sour cream (for topping)
Salt and pepper to taste
Optional: sliced green onions, hot sauce
In a large skillet, cook ground beef over medium-high heat until browned.
Add onion and garlic; sauté until softened.
Mix in taco seasoning and stir for 1 minute.
Add Rotel and broth, stirring to combine.
Stir in dry pasta. Cover and simmer for 10–12 minutes.
Reduce heat; add cream cheese and stir until smooth.
Stir in ¾ cup cheddar cheese.
Sprinkle remaining cheese over top; cover to melt or broil briefly.
Add tortilla chips just before serving.
Serve with sour cream and optional toppings.
